Key Insights
The Explosive Ordnance Disposal (EOD) industry, valued at $5.43 billion in 2025, is projected to experience robust growth, driven by escalating global geopolitical instability, rising terrorist activities, and the increasing need for effective mine clearance operations. A Compound Annual Growth Rate (CAGR) of 4.71% is anticipated from 2025 to 2033, indicating a significant expansion of the market. Key growth drivers include advancements in robotics and sensor technology, leading to the development of more sophisticated and efficient EOD equipment. The demand for advanced explosive detectors, EOD robots, and protective suits is particularly strong, fueled by the need for enhanced safety and effectiveness in hazardous environments. Government initiatives focusing on national security and infrastructure protection, coupled with increasing investments in military and law enforcement modernization programs, further contribute to market expansion. While regulatory hurdles and the high cost of advanced EOD technologies can pose challenges, the overall market outlook remains positive due to the critical nature of EOD operations and continuous innovation within the sector.
The market segmentation reveals significant opportunities across various end-users. The military sector remains a dominant force, accounting for a substantial portion of the market share due to its extensive use of EOD equipment in conflict zones and peacekeeping operations. However, the law enforcement sector is also demonstrating strong growth, driven by increasing domestic threats and the need for enhanced security capabilities in urban areas. Within the product type segment, EOD robots are expected to witness the highest growth rate due to their ability to neutralize explosive devices remotely, minimizing risk to human personnel. Geographically, North America and Europe currently hold the largest market shares, but the Asia-Pacific region is poised for significant expansion, driven by rising defense budgets and escalating internal security concerns in several key countries. Companies like L3Harris Technologies, Northrop Grumman, and Cobham are key players, constantly innovating and competing for market share through technological advancements and strategic partnerships. The continued focus on technological improvements, coupled with rising global security concerns, is expected to propel the EOD industry to even greater heights in the coming years.

Explosive Ordnance Disposal Industry Product Developments
Recent product innovations focus on enhancing the effectiveness and safety of EOD operations. Miniaturization of explosive detectors, advancements in robotic dexterity and autonomy, and the development of lighter, more durable EOD suits are key advancements. These innovations provide enhanced capabilities, improved operator safety, and reduced operational costs, giving companies a competitive edge in the market.
